Traditional English :: microscope
microscopical.html - n.
an instrument magnifying small objects by means of a lens or lenses so as to reveal details invisible to the naked eye. [mod.L microscopium (as MICRO-, -SCOPE)]
Traditional English :: microscopic
microscopical.html - adj.
1 so small as to be visible only with a microscope.
2 extremely small.
3 regarded in terms of small units.
4 of the microscope.
    microscopical adj. (in sense 4). microscopically adv.
